JSON Minifier
Använd detta gratis onlineverktyg för att minska JSON-filernas storlek genom att ta bort onödiga blanksteg snabbt och enkelt, utan att installera någon programvara.
Klicka på knappen UPLOAD FILES och välj de JSON-filer du vill minifiera. Vänta tills bearbetningen är klar och ladda ner filerna antingen individuellt eller grupperade tillsammans.
All bearbetning sker i din webbläsare—inga data laddas upp till någon server.
Vad är JSON?
JSON (JavaScript Object Notation) är ett lättviktigt, textbaserat format för datautbyte. Det är enkelt för människor att läsa och skriva, och enkelt för maskiner att tolka och generera. JSON är det dominerande formatet för webbaserade API:er, konfigurationsfiler och datalagring i moderna applikationer. Det använder enkla nyckel-värde-par, arrayer, strängar, nummer, booleska värden och null-värden för att representera strukturerad data.
Fördelar med JSON
- Universell kompatibilitet — Stöds av praktiskt taget alla programmeringsspråk och plattformar
- Lättläst — Enkelt att läsa, skriva och felsöka utan specialverktyg
- Enkel syntax — Minimala regler gör det lätt att lära sig och använda
- Lättviktigt — Mindre omfångsrikt än XML men förmedlar samma information
- Inbyggt stöd i JavaScript — Analysera och skapa med inbyggda webbläsarfunktioner
Nackdelar med JSON
- Omfattande formatering — Indrag och radbrytningar kan öka filstorleken med 50-80%
- Inga kommentarer — JSON-standarden stöder inte kommentarer (även om vissa tolkar tillåter dem)
- Begränsade datatyper — Inget inbyggt stöd för datum, binära data eller funktioner
- Upprepade nycklar — Ingen möjlighet att undvika dubbletter av egenskapsnamn i stora dataset
Varför minifiera JSON?
- Ta bort alla onödiga mellanrum, tabbar och radbrytningar
- Minska filstorleken med 30-80% beroende på formatering
- Bevara JSON-struktur och dataintegritet
📁 Stöd för flera filer
- Bearbeta flera JSON-filer samtidigt
- Ladda ner som batch eller individuella filer
- Dra & släpp eller bläddra för att välja filer
🔒 Integritet först
- 100% klientbaserad bearbetning - inga serveruppladdningar
- Filer lämnar aldrig din enhet
- Säker för känsliga data
📊 Storleksjämförelse
- Se ursprunglig vs minifierad storlek för varje fil
- Procentuell minskning visas
- Förhandsgranska minifierat resultat innan nedladdning
När ska man använda JSON-minifiering
API-svar
Minska bandbreddsanvändningen genom att leverera minifierad JSON från dina API-slutpunkter.
Konfigurationsfiler
Minimera konfigurationsfiler för produktionsdistributioner samtidigt som du behåller formaterade versioner för utveckling.
Dataöverföring
Minska nätverkets överföringstid vid sändning av JSON-data mellan system.
Lagringsoptimering
Spara diskutrymme vid arkivering av stora JSON-dataset.
Hur det fungerar
- Välj filer - Dra & släpp eller bläddra för att välja
.json-filer - Automatisk bearbetning - Filer minifieras omedelbart i din webbläsare
- Granska resultat - Se filstorleksminskning och förhandsgranska resultat
- Ladda ner - Hämta individuella filer eller ladda ner alla som en batch
Tekniska detaljer
- Bearbetning: Klientbaserad JavaScript (ingen server krävs)
- Format: Standard JSON (RFC 8259-kompatibel)
- Utdata: Minifierad JSON med alla blanksteg borttagna
- Validering: Analyserar och validerar JSON-struktur
Skillnad från GeoJSON/TopoJSON Minifier
Detta verktyg tar endast bort blanksteg. För geografiska datafiler (GeoJSON/TopoJSON), använd de specialiserade minifieringsverktygen som också:
- Minskar koordinatprecision
- Tar bort tomma egenskaper
- Filtrerar egenskaper för objekt
- Optimerar geometriedata
👉 GeoJSON Minifier för geografiska data
👉 TopoJSON Minifier för topologidata
Tips för att använda minifierad JSON
- Behåll originalen — Spara alltid formaterade kopior för utveckling och felsökning
- Versionskontroll — Lägg till formaterade filer i Git, minifiera under bygg-/distributionsprocessen
- Testning — Kontrollera funktionaliteten efter minifiering (vissa tolkar är känsliga för avslutande kommatecken)
- Komprimering — Kombinera minifiering med gzip/brotli-komprimering för maximal besparing (70-90% totalt)
- Automatiserade byggprocesser — Integrera JSON-minifiering i din byggpipeline
Relaterade verktyg
- GeoJSON Minifier — Specialiserad optimering för geografiska data
- TopoJSON Minifier — Optimera topologi-kodade kartor
- GeoJSON to SVG — Konvertera GeoJSON till vektorkartor
- GeoJSON to PNG — Konvertera GeoJSON till rasterbilder
- CSV to GeoJSON — Konvertera CSV-data till GeoJSON-format